The National Monuments Service's description
In pastureland. Noted by Redington (1916a, 53) and described as 'the foundations' of 'small caher' which lay 'across a bohereen' immediately to the W of another cashel (GA096-114----). Classified by McCaffrey (1952, 159, no. 71b) as an oval 'Stone fort' with an 'overall diameter of 92' [28m] x 56' [17m]. The enclosing wall was '6' [1.8m] wide and 1' [0.3m] high' and was 'composed of two faces of blocks set on edge' on the N side. Only one face of blocks was evident elsewhere and the site was 'extremely ruinous'. No visible surface trace survives.
